Using mediation to achieve provenance interoperability

Tommy Ellkvist, David Koop, Juliana Freire, Cláudio Silva, Lena Strömbäck

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Abstract

Provenance is essential in scientific experiments. It contains information that is key to preserving the data, to determining their quality and authorship, and to reproduce as well as validate the results. In complex experiments and analyses, where multiple tools are used to derive data products, provenance captured by these tools must be combined in order to determine the complete lineage of the derived products. In this paper we describe a mediator-based architecture for integrating provenance information from multiple sources. This architecture contains two key components: a global mediated schema that is general and capable of representing provenance information represented in different model; and describe a new system-independent query API that is general and able to express complex queries over provenance information from different sources. We also present a case study where we show how this model was applied to integrate provenance from three provenance-enabled systems and discuss the issues involved in this integration process.

Original languageEnglish (US)
Title of host publicationProceedings - 2009 IEEE Congress on Services, SERVICES 2009
Pages291-298
Number of pages8
EditionPART 1
DOIs
StatePublished - 2009
EventSERVICES 2009 - 5th 2009 World Congress on Services - Bangalore, India
Duration: Sep 21 2009Sep 25 2009

Other

OtherSERVICES 2009 - 5th 2009 World Congress on Services
CountryIndia
CityBangalore
Period9/21/099/25/09

Fingerprint

Interoperability
mediation
Application programming interfaces (API)
Experiments
experiment

ASJC Scopus subject areas

  • Computer Networks and Communications
  • Software
  • Social Sciences(all)

Cite this

Ellkvist, T., Koop, D., Freire, J., Silva, C., & Strömbäck, L. (2009). Using mediation to achieve provenance interoperability. In Proceedings - 2009 IEEE Congress on Services, SERVICES 2009 (PART 1 ed., pp. 291-298). [5190671] https://doi.org/10.1109/SERVICES-I.2009.68

Using mediation to achieve provenance interoperability. / Ellkvist, Tommy; Koop, David; Freire, Juliana; Silva, Cláudio; Strömbäck, Lena.

Proceedings - 2009 IEEE Congress on Services, SERVICES 2009. PART 1. ed. 2009. p. 291-298 5190671.

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Ellkvist, T, Koop, D, Freire, J, Silva, C & Strömbäck, L 2009, Using mediation to achieve provenance interoperability. in Proceedings - 2009 IEEE Congress on Services, SERVICES 2009. PART 1 edn, 5190671, pp. 291-298, SERVICES 2009 - 5th 2009 World Congress on Services, Bangalore, India, 9/21/09. https://doi.org/10.1109/SERVICES-I.2009.68
Ellkvist T, Koop D, Freire J, Silva C, Strömbäck L. Using mediation to achieve provenance interoperability. In Proceedings - 2009 IEEE Congress on Services, SERVICES 2009. PART 1 ed. 2009. p. 291-298. 5190671 https://doi.org/10.1109/SERVICES-I.2009.68
Ellkvist, Tommy ; Koop, David ; Freire, Juliana ; Silva, Cláudio ; Strömbäck, Lena. / Using mediation to achieve provenance interoperability. Proceedings - 2009 IEEE Congress on Services, SERVICES 2009. PART 1. ed. 2009. pp. 291-298
@inproceedings{167535a61eae4ddcb3442054f81b3dbf,
title = "Using mediation to achieve provenance interoperability",
abstract = "Provenance is essential in scientific experiments. It contains information that is key to preserving the data, to determining their quality and authorship, and to reproduce as well as validate the results. In complex experiments and analyses, where multiple tools are used to derive data products, provenance captured by these tools must be combined in order to determine the complete lineage of the derived products. In this paper we describe a mediator-based architecture for integrating provenance information from multiple sources. This architecture contains two key components: a global mediated schema that is general and capable of representing provenance information represented in different model; and describe a new system-independent query API that is general and able to express complex queries over provenance information from different sources. We also present a case study where we show how this model was applied to integrate provenance from three provenance-enabled systems and discuss the issues involved in this integration process.",
author = "Tommy Ellkvist and David Koop and Juliana Freire and Cl{\'a}udio Silva and Lena Str{\"o}mb{\"a}ck",
year = "2009",
doi = "10.1109/SERVICES-I.2009.68",
language = "English (US)",
isbn = "9780769538129",
pages = "291--298",
booktitle = "Proceedings - 2009 IEEE Congress on Services, SERVICES 2009",
edition = "PART 1",

}

TY - GEN

T1 - Using mediation to achieve provenance interoperability

AU - Ellkvist, Tommy

AU - Koop, David

AU - Freire, Juliana

AU - Silva, Cláudio

AU - Strömbäck, Lena

PY - 2009

Y1 - 2009

N2 - Provenance is essential in scientific experiments. It contains information that is key to preserving the data, to determining their quality and authorship, and to reproduce as well as validate the results. In complex experiments and analyses, where multiple tools are used to derive data products, provenance captured by these tools must be combined in order to determine the complete lineage of the derived products. In this paper we describe a mediator-based architecture for integrating provenance information from multiple sources. This architecture contains two key components: a global mediated schema that is general and capable of representing provenance information represented in different model; and describe a new system-independent query API that is general and able to express complex queries over provenance information from different sources. We also present a case study where we show how this model was applied to integrate provenance from three provenance-enabled systems and discuss the issues involved in this integration process.

AB - Provenance is essential in scientific experiments. It contains information that is key to preserving the data, to determining their quality and authorship, and to reproduce as well as validate the results. In complex experiments and analyses, where multiple tools are used to derive data products, provenance captured by these tools must be combined in order to determine the complete lineage of the derived products. In this paper we describe a mediator-based architecture for integrating provenance information from multiple sources. This architecture contains two key components: a global mediated schema that is general and capable of representing provenance information represented in different model; and describe a new system-independent query API that is general and able to express complex queries over provenance information from different sources. We also present a case study where we show how this model was applied to integrate provenance from three provenance-enabled systems and discuss the issues involved in this integration process.

UR - http://www.scopus.com/inward/record.url?scp=72849125334&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=72849125334&partnerID=8YFLogxK

U2 - 10.1109/SERVICES-I.2009.68

DO - 10.1109/SERVICES-I.2009.68

M3 - Conference contribution

SN - 9780769538129

SP - 291

EP - 298

BT - Proceedings - 2009 IEEE Congress on Services, SERVICES 2009

ER -